insert_journal action


This option uses the 'insert_journal' action to insert a record into the alerts.journal schema of the Tivoli Netcool/OMNIbus database. The following table describes the request elements for an actor adapter with insert_journal action.

The following figure shows an XML sample of an actor adapter request with insert_journal action. Use the adapter request XML when you create a custom process by using the Call Adapter activity in TrueSight Orchestration Development Studio.

XML sample for an actor adapter request with insert_journal action


<OMNIbusAdapterRequest>
<UID>owner ID of record to be updated</UID>
<Serial>serial ID of record to be updated</Serial>
<Text>text to be written to journal</Text>
</OMNIbusAdapterRequest>

 The actor adapter request returns a response that contains the results of an SQL query executed to insert the specified values into the alerts.journal schema.
